CHE 3112 - Organic Chemistry II3.0 Credits Co-requisites CHE 3122 must be taken concurrently. Prerequisites: Prior completion of CHE 3111 with a grade of C- or higher. Advanced organic chemistry topics, including the reactions and synthesis of alcohols, ethers, organometallic compounds, and conjugated systems are covered. Key concepts include resonance, molecular orbitals, and stability. Students will study the structure, properties, and reactivity of aromatic compounds, aldehydes, ketones, carboxylic acids, and amines, focusing on nucleophilic addition, 1,4-addition, and Diels-Alder reactions. Spectroscopic techniques for structure determination and mechanistic reasoning in organic synthesis are emphasized. LEC 45 Contact hours
